Output 875536cf9639f05cb1b7a2ebdad1d59082fb7dc29e0c94a37231cdbeed5176a5:12

value
44561897
script pubkey
OP_0 OP_PUSHBYTES_20 e9f896eef03ca2ab871a3f9d74ef30cdf3bff341
address
ltc1qa8ufdmhs8j32hpc687whfmesehemlu6pgkgqak
transaction
875536cf9639f05cb1b7a2ebdad1d59082fb7dc29e0c94a37231cdbeed5176a5
spent
true